# Onkyo Binding
This binding integrates the Onkyo AV receivers.
## Introduction
Binding should be compatible with Onkyo AV receivers which support ISCP (Integra Serial Control Protocol) over Ethernet (eISCP).
## Supported Things
This binding supports only one thing: The Onkyo AV Receiver. All supported Onkyo devices are registered as an audio sink in the framework.

## Binding Configuration
The binding can auto-discover the Onkyo AVRs present on your local network.
The auto-discovery is enabled by default.
To disable it, you can create a file in the services directory called onkyo.cfg with the following content:
```text
org.openhab.onkyo:enableAutoDiscovery=false
```
This configuration parameter only controls the Onkyo AVR auto-discovery process, not the openHAB auto-discovery.
Moreover, if the openHAB auto-discovery is disabled, the Onkyo AVR auto-discovery is disabled too.
The binding has the following configuration options, which can be set for "binding:onkyo":
| Parameter | Name | Description | Required |
|-------------|--------------|--------------------------------------------------------------------------|----------|
| callbackUrl | Callback URL | URL to use for playing notification sounds, e.g. <http://192.168.0.2:8080> | no |
## Thing Configuration
The Onkyo AVR thing requires the ip address and the port to access it on.
In the code `avr-livingroom` refers to the user defined unique id of your Onkyo device. A second device could be called avr2.
In the thing file, this looks e.g. like
Model specific
```text
onkyo:TX-NR818:avr-livingroom [ipAddress="192.168.1.100", port=60128]
```
or
Generic model
```text
onkyo:onkyoAVR:avr-livingroom [ipAddress="192.168.1.100", port=60128]
```
Optionally you can specify the refresh interval by refreshInterval parameter.
```text
onkyo:onkyoAVR:avr-livingroom [ipAddress="192.168.1.100", port=60128, refreshInterval=30]
```
Maximum volume level can also be configured by volumeLimit parameter.
This prevent setting receiver volume level too high, which could damage your speakers or receiver.
```text
onkyo:onkyoAVR:avr-livingroom [ipAddress="192.168.1.100", port=60128, volumeLimit=50]
```
Binding then automatically scale the volume level in both directions (100% = 50 = 100%).
## Channels
The Onkyo AVR supports the following channels (some channels are model specific):
| Channel Type ID | Item Type | Description |
|---------------------------|-----------|------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------|
| zone1#power | Switch | Power on/off your device |
| zone1#mute | Switch | Mute/unmute zone 1 |
| zone1#input | Number | The input for zone 1 |
| zone1#volume | Dimmer | Volume of zone 1 |
| zone2#power | Switch | Power on/off zone 2 |
| zone2#mute | Switch | Mute/unmute zone 2 |
| zone2#input | Number | The input for zone 2 |
| zone2#volume | Dimmer | Volume of zone 2 |
| zone3#power | Switch | Power on/off zone 3 |
| zone3#mute | Switch | Mute/unmute zone 3 |
| zone3#input | Number | The input for zone 3 |
| zone3#volume | Dimmer | Volume of zone 3 |
| player#control | Player | Control the Zone Player, e.g. play/pause/next/previous/ffward/rewind (available if playing from Network or USB) |
| player#title | String | Title of the current song (available if playing from Network or USB) |
| player#album | String | Album name of the current song (available if playing from Network or USB) |
| player#artist | String | Artist name of the current song (available if playing from Network or USB) |
| player#currentPlayingTime | String | Current playing time of the current song (available if playing from Network or USB) |
| player#listenmode | Number | Current listening mode e.g. Stereo, 5.1ch Surround,.. |
| player#playuri | String | Plays the URI provided to the channel |
| player#albumArt | Image | Image of the current album art of the current song |
| player#albumArtUrl | String | Url to the current album art of the current song |
| netmenu#title | String | Title of the current NET service |
| netmenu#control | String | Control the USB/Net Menu, e.g. Up/Down/Select/Back/PageUp/PageDown/Select&lsqb0-9&rsqb |
| netmenu#selection | Number | The number of the currently selected USB/Net Menu entry (0-9) |
| netmenu#item0 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 0 |
| netmenu#item1 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 1 |
| netmenu#item2 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 2 |
| netmenu#item3 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 3 |
| netmenu#item4 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 4 |
| netmenu#item5 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 5 |
| netmenu#item6 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 6 |
| netmenu#item7 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 7 |
| netmenu#item8 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 8 |
| netmenu#item9 | String | The text of USB/Net Menu entry 9 |
## Input Source Mapping
Here after are the ID values of the input sources:
- 00: DVR/VCR
- 01: SATELLITE/CABLE
- 02: GAME
- 03: AUX
- 04: GAME
- 05: PC
- 16: BLURAY/DVD
- 32: TAPE1
- 33: TAPE2
- 34: PHONO
- 35: CD
- 36: FM
- 37: AM
- 38: TUNER
- 39: MUSICSERVER
- 40: INTERNETRADIO
- 41: USB
- 42: USB_BACK
- 43: NETWORK
- 45: AIRPLAY
- 48: MULTICH
- 50: SIRIUS

## Audio Support
All supported Onkyo AVRs are registered as an audio sink in the framework.
Audio streams are sent to the `playuri` channel.
